Workouts Can Lighten Heavy Hearts
Exercise may equal medication in easing depression, experts say]
By E.J. Mundell
HealthDay Reporter
SUNDAY, Nov. 6 (HealthDay News) -- The millions of Americans stricken each year by debilitating depression may want to consider running away from their problem -- or walking, swimming or dancing it away.
"What the studies are showing is that exercise, at least when performed in a group setting, seems to be at least as effective as standard antidepressant medications in reducing symptoms in patients with major depression," said researcher James Blumenthal, a professor of medical psychology at Duke University in Durham, N.C.

"The fountain of youth truly is exercise," Dyer said.
Exercise increases your muscle mass and flexibility, making it less likely you'll fall and suffer a fracture, Dyer said. It also helps you metabolize blood sugar better, decreasing your risk of diabetes. And it keeps your blood vessels open and dilated, which reduces your blood pressure, she said.
